Then if that is the case, look for one of the pre-built 10.5.x ASR images that are mentioned on this forum. I cannot give you direct links because these are technically warez and we don't encourage illegal activities.
Making OS X work on an unsupported platform (like the Apple TV which never shipped with a full OS X Install) requires a decent amount of technical aptitude. If you don't have it, then I'd suggest you either devote some time to building your skills up or take the easy route (a pre-made image)
10.5.x reportedly works better than 10.4.x on the atv. (I don't mean it is faster, but the driver support is better)
The "bless" concept has been around in Mac OS X since the very beginning (OS 1.x) - see http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/System_Folder (under Location and "blessed" folders) - with the move towards a command line based administration layer an actual command line tool bless was introduced. This allows you to specify and control the specific boot files that should be used to start up from.

[*]Where I am struggling with is, what is the advantage to have OS X on my ATV1.
The advantage of running OS X is limited. It's a basic Mac. VERY BASIC.

Originally Posted by
mork17
[*]When I have OS X installed on my ATV1, can I still use the original (+hacked) ATV1 functionality (perhaps on the OS X) ?
Only if you use the 10.5 images and that will be through Front Row. The playback performance is really poor (not usable). Also you will need to buy a 3rd party USB sound card as audio is still not working, and will not be through HDMI any time soon.

Originally Posted by
mork17
If not, why should I do this? Just to have another MAC PC ?
To have a cheap mac computer for the kitchen, spare bedroom, or as an itunes/bittorrent server).

In closing:
The ATV 1G is a depreciated product from Apple and is very limited in it playback support out of the box. Hacking will allow for playback and extension of the base function. This is my opinion, but installing OS X is more a hobby experiment then a practical implementation. If you want an HTPC you need to buy better hardware.
